Stainless steel woven mesh is a functional material composed of stainless steel warp and weft wires woven in a specific weave pattern. Its comprehensive resistance to acids, alkalis, high temperatures, and abrasion makes it widely used in both industrial and civilian applications. Common weaves include plain weave, twill weave, and various Dutch weave variations. Different weave patterns determine the balance between mesh size, air permeability, and strength, which in turn affects filtration accuracy and fluid resistance.
The key to high-quality stainless steel woven mesh lies in raw materials and process control. Common materials on the market include 304/304L and 316/316L. Brass or phosphor bronze may also be used in some specialized applications to meet conductivity or wear resistance requirements. High-quality manufacturers screen qualified steel wire, inspect its chemical composition and tensile strength, and have experienced technicians perform meter-by-meter testing on automatic looms to ensure consistent thickness and pore size.

Typical applications of stainless steel mesh include liquid-solid separation in the chemical and pharmaceutical industries, screening and transportation in the food industry, filtration devices in oil and gas and chemical pipelines, and functional fabrics in architecture and decoration. For highly corrosive or high-temperature environments, the 316 series is preferred due to its molybdenum content, which provides enhanced corrosion resistance.
To improve engineering reliability, engineers often use optimization strategies such as: using multiple mesh layers in the filtration system to extend service life; supporting key areas with fixtures to reduce fatigue breakage caused by vibration; and adjusting the mesh surface opening ratio based on the viscosity of the medium to prevent rapid clogging. Regular cleaning and chemical compatibility assessments are also essential steps to extend service life.
